
Sponsored by our Deanery Synodal Council – this list of resources was compiled in July 2025
Issues or practices having a bearing on this included:
How to reach those not yet knowing Christ … How to become a Church that embraces change … Importance of communal prayer … Need for synergy across the Deanery … Social gatherings/events … Need for better communication across Deanery. … Bible study groups to prepare people for Sunday readings. … Need for clergy to encourage and welcome lay leadership … Living Christ Retreats. … Alpha Groups. … Life in the Spirit seminars. … Importance of greeters at Church warmly welcoming people, helping them to feel valued, included and wanting to come back. … Support for families. … More follow-up to sacramental programmes. … More sharing of facilities, resources, ideas and talent across Deanery (including use of church halls and school halls). … Possibility of occasional Deanery Mass to bring people together. … Encouragement of small-group faith-sharing opportunities. … Some arranged transport to help people to attend meetings and church. … Improving public address system in church (where needed). … Need to find ways of attracting parents of young children to support them in talking about their faith. … More communication from parish councils within parishes and across the Deanery. … Greater willingness among laity to step forward to take on responsibilities so as to reduce burden on clergy (this needs encouragement). … More opportunities across Deanery for open dialogue about needs, developments and initiatives in other parishes – to foster more collaboration between parishes.
NB. Concern about reaching out to and engaging youth was raised; this is the second of three priorities for our Deanery Synodal Council (the third being charity/outreach to those in need). These priorities are also being addressed by the Deanery Synodal Council.
